Its not horrible. It has it perks like, once you hate your boss it's time for him to leave. Or you. Plus you get to travel and live in different cities.

I'm from FL and never traveled out west until I joined. I got to spend 5 years in Vegas. I got to experience the different demeanor of people who live in different places.

There are downsides too though. When you make friends, someone (or you) always leaves. It's hard to establish a home or make big plans to your house if you know you're going to leave in a few years. Plus, I have a garage full of tools and a shed full of yard equipment that took me years to afford and collect. But if I end up overseas I have to sell all of that stuff as I'll have no need for it.

Sometimes, you're just ready for a change. My job is real monotonous and it's different at different locations depending on aircraft. So sometimes a good change is needed.
